Best Beef Chili Recipe

This Best Beef Chili recipe is a hearty and flavorful dish featuring ground beef, beans, and a perfect blend of spices simmered to perfection. Ideal for a cozy meal, this chili combines tender meat with rich tomato sauce and spices for a comforting and satisfying dinner. Optional toppings like shredded cheddar cheese, Fritos, and green onions can be added to customize each serving.

Ingredients

Main Ingredients

  • 1 lb. ground beef (85/15)
  • 1/2 medium yellow onion, finely diced
  • 1 tablespoon minced garlic
  • 1 15-oz. can pinto be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 15-oz. can kidney beans, drained and rinsed
  • 1 15-oz. can tomato sauce
  • 1 15-oz. can diced tomatoes
  • 3 tablespoons tomato paste
  • 1 tablespoon maple syrup
  • 3 tablespoons chili powder
  • 2 teaspoons garlic powder
  • 2 teaspoons ground cumin
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ground pepper
  • 1 cup beef broth (or chicken broth or water)

Optional Toppings

  • Shredded cheddar cheese
  • Fritos
  • Green onion

Instructions

  1. Heat the pot: Heat a large stockpot over medium-high heat until hot and ready for cooking.
  2. Sauté beef and aromatics: Add ground beef, finely diced yellow onion, and minced garlic to the pot. Cook and stir for 7-10 minutes or until the beef is fully browned and the onion is soft.
  3. Add beans and tomato ingredients: Stir in the drained pinto beans and kidney beans, tomato sauce, diced tomatoes, tomato paste, and maple syrup. Mix everything together thoroughly.
  4. Season and add broth: Sprinkle the chili powder, garlic powder, ground cumin, smoked paprika, salt, and ground pepper over the pot. Pour in 1 cup of beef broth (or chicken broth or water) and stir to blend all flavors.
  5. Simmer the chili: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low. Let it simmer uncovered for 10-15 minutes until the chili thickens and flavors meld.
  6. Serve and top: Ladle the chili into bowls and add your favorite toppings such as shredded cheddar cheese, Fritos, and sliced green onions. Enjoy warm.

Notes

  • For slow cooker: Brown the beef partially on the stove, transfer all ingredients to the slow cooker, mix well, and cook on low for about 4 hours.
  • For Instant Pot: Add all ingredients to the Instant Pot, mix, cover, and cook on high pressure for 5 minutes.
  • Meat alternatives: Ground turkey, chicken, bison, or plant-based ground meat can be used. If using leaner meats, add a little oil when browning.
